New Beer Unveiled in Daikanyama
Craft beer bar "Bibibi." will hold a two-day event on Friday, May 22 and Saturday, May 23 to unveil a new beer brewed at "Shimokawa Mori Brewery" in Shimokawa, Hokkaido. At this homey beer pub in Daikanyama, the project reflects the shop’s commitment to letting guests enjoy beer together with the story behind the people who make it.
This beer project was launched to mark a milestone: the 50th birthday of co-owner Hibiya. Brew day was carried out while visiting the site in person, and the beer is being presented as one that also incorporates fir and birch sap. Brewing was handled by Takashi Nakamura of Shimokawa Mori Brewery, with supervision from Katsuhisa Takahashi, formerly of Bifuka Shirakaba Brewery, who has collaborated on many projects with the team before.
May 22 Is Reservation-Only, May 23 Is Casual
Friday, May 22 is a reservation-only event limited to 20 guests. While tasting the finished beer, guests can hear directly from the brewer about why this beer was made, how the ingredients were chosen, what happened behind the brewing process, and how it connects to Shimokawa and Bifuka. A brewer interview via a large monitor in the shop connected to Hokkaido is also planned, making this a very in-depth session.
In addition, in collaboration with the Keio University Faculty of Economics, Keiichi Kawai Laboratory, the event will also try a system in which the participation fee is set according to the participant’s own intention.
The following day, Saturday, May 23, requires no reservation. Guests can toast at 6 p.m. and enjoy the new beer in a relaxed setting until around 8 p.m. "Bibibi.", located just a short walk from Daikanyama Station, is easy to enter even alone, and is a place for people who want to savor not only the taste of the beer but also the stories of the land and the people behind it.
